BACKGROUND: Hepatitis B immune globulin (HBIG) has been an integral component of prophylaxis against hepatitis B virus (HBV) recurrence in liver transplantation (LT) recipients, but HBIG is costly and inconvenient to administer, prompting consideration of alternative regimens. METHODS: In this retrospective cohort, we report on the success of antiviral therapy combined with a short course (in hospital only) HBIG in liver transplant recipients with HBV DNA less than 100 IU/mL pre-LT. RESULTS: A total of 42 hepatitis B surface antigen (HBsAg) positive, human immunodeficiency virus and hepatitis D virus-negative patients with pretransplant HBV DNA undetectable to 100 IU/mL who received HBIG 5000 IU in anhepatic phase and daily for 5 days together with nucleos(t)ide analogues indefinitely yielded 1- and 3-year cumulative incidences of recurrence, defined by positive serum HBsAg, of 2.9% (upper 95% confidence interval, 19%). One patient had HBV viremia 16 months post-LT without detectable HBsAg. Both patients with either HBsAg positivity or viremia had recurrent hepatocellular carcinoma diagnosed within a month of detection. Post-LT survival was 98% and 94% at 1 and 5 years, respectively. CONCLUSIONS: We conclude that a very short course of HBIG combined with long-term antiviral therapy is highly effective in preventing HBV recurrence and should be the preferred strategy for LT recipients with undetectable or low-level viremia at time of LT.
